Output d617c2cd76d3f021043d407150735043c1b75bbfe7b22b93fc789bef39a45493:3

value
20000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fef11c308731dc975c84c4ac63114ac317721dbf OP_EQUAL
address
3Qw2Ptky9Y4GHoBzgKteKB7QH4JTGWgt3Z
transaction
d617c2cd76d3f021043d407150735043c1b75bbfe7b22b93fc789bef39a45493
spent
true